Fraud teams face pressure to reduce losses from account compromise and unauthorised transactions, but heavy-handed verification frustrates genuine customers and increases abandonment. The challenge is applying strong authentication precisely where fraud risk is elevated, using signals that distinguish likely fraud from normal customer behaviour.
Apply step-up verification based on transaction value, account history or behavioural anomalies rather than a blanket policy.
Require a phishing-resistant passkey confirmation for the actions most associated with fraud, such as changing contact details.
Feed device, network and behavioural signals into authentication decisions rather than treating fraud and auth as separate systems.
Adjust fraud-related authentication rules quickly as new attack patterns emerge, without a redevelopment cycle.

An online lender wants to reduce losses from fraudulent loan applications submitted using stolen identities. It configures Authsignal's rules engine to trigger a passkey or biometric challenge whenever an application is submitted from a device or network profile inconsistent with the applicant's stated location, or when multiple applications share suspicious device characteristics. Genuine applicants using their own device pass through without extra steps, while flagged applications require a stronger identity confirmation before proceeding. The fraud team reviews outcomes weekly and adjusts the triggering thresholds as new patterns emerge.
